Description
This course is for students who completed their classical control course and want to take the next step, The course contains lectures in which the concept is explained and tutorials to solve problems based on the lectures. The course covers
1) modeling of mass spring system
2) transfer functions and laplace transform
3) state space representation
4) CCF & OCF
5) cascade and parallel realization
6) controllability and observability
7) state feedback
8) output feedback
As well as a recap on stability, eigenvalues and eigenvectors.
